The History of Marijuana: A Trip With Time
As you analyze the background of cannabis, you'll uncover that this plant has been linked with human civilization for hundreds of years. Its origins map back to ancient China, where it was grown for its fibers and seeds around 5000 BCE. From there, cannabis spread throughout Asia, discovering its way into old Egypt, India, and Greece. Each culture welcomed it for various usages, from medicine to textiles and routines.
In the 19th century, cannabis got appeal in Western medicine, commonly prescribed for conditions like discomfort and sleeping disorders. Nonetheless, by the very early 20th century, attitudes moved significantly. Several countries began forbiding its usage, driven by social and political factors instead of clinical proof.

Cannabinoid Receptors Discussed
Cannabinoid receptors are important elements of the endocannabinoid system, and they play a crucial function in just how marijuana affects your body. There are 2 major types: CB1 and CB2. CB1 receptors are largely located in your brain and main worried system, influencing memory, mood, and discomfort perception. When THC binds to these receptors, it creates the blissful results frequently connected with marijuana. On the other hand, CB2 receptors are discovered in your body immune system and peripheral cells, playing a duty in inflammation and immune reaction. Cannabinoids like CBD connect with these receptors in different ways, offering prospective healing benefits without the psychoactive impacts. Recognizing these receptors helps you grasp how marijuana can influence different physiological procedures in your body.

Cannabis Creates Dependency
Although lots of think that marijuana unavoidably leads to dependency, research paints an extra nuanced photo. Studies suggest that concerning 9% of cannabis users may develop a dependancy, a number that climbs for those that begin young or use greatly. Risks and Side Impacts: What You Required to Be Aware Of
Have you considered the potential dangers and negative effects of marijuana use? While many individuals delight in cannabis for its advantages, it's important to be familiar with what it can do to your body and mind. Temporary effects can consist of enhanced heart rate, lightheadedness, and anxiousness, specifically for brand-new customers or those consuming high-THC strains. You could also experience damaged memory and cognitive feature, which can be worrying if you require to concentrate on vital tasks.
Long-term use might result in reliance, respiratory system concerns from smoking cigarettes, and potential psychological wellness troubles, consisting of a boosted danger of depression or anxiety. If you're vulnerable to certain conditions, marijuana might intensify them. Always take into consideration how it communicates with any kind of medicines you take. What Are the Distinctions In Between Hemp and Cannabis?
Hemp and marijuana are both cannabis plants, yet they differ in THC material. Hemp has less than 0.3% THC, making it non-psychoactive, while marijuana has greater degrees, leading to its intoxicating results.
